Episode 71: John - Wine, Wind, and Water

Episode 71: John - Wine, Wind, and Water13 apr48 min

Hannah DeSouza and Dr. David Pocta continue their Gospel of John series by exploring John 2–4 through the “signs” of wine, wind, and water, arguing that John’s signs point beyond themselves to reveal life with God through encounter and transformation. They unpack Jesus’ first sign at Cana as a symbolic replacement of ritual purification with abundant, joyful new life, emphasizing grace that exceeds expectations and transforms desire rather than erasing it. In Jesus’ nighttime conversation with Nicodemus (John 3), they examine being “born from above” and John’s wordplay on pneuma (wind/spirit) to describe the unseen, powerful work of the Holy Spirit. In John 4, they discuss Jesus crossing boundaries to meet the Samaritan woman with “living water,” interpreting it as deep satisfaction, divine wisdom, and the Spirit, and conclude with reflective

questions about joy, control, and thirst.
